Output 50531a4c4dbd3e5cc83a7e79633c8913d06e54c659b05edf6ecd8ba8a11e4050:0

value
989622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1e5a197fe04bd02f2b9f21129c3ed4fa1235b51 OP_EQUAL
address
3LprEhBR69mSMqhbpPeJ4LZCqDRysfXkHe
transaction
50531a4c4dbd3e5cc83a7e79633c8913d06e54c659b05edf6ecd8ba8a11e4050
spent
true